Characterizing Automated Suturing Devices
Automated Suturing Devices constitute a distinct category of surgical instrumentation designed to address limitations inherent in conventional manual suturing approaches. Traditional techniques, while clinically effective, present challenges including substantial training requirements, operator-dependent variability, and time-intensive execution. These automated systems provide structured solutions that facilitate standardized, efficient closures across multiple surgical disciplines. Their application is particularly relevant in minimally invasive surgical contexts, where spatial constraints and precision demands create significant technical challenges.
Examining the Automated Suturing Devices Mechanism
The Automated Suturing Devices Mechanism represents a convergence of mechanical engineering principles and surgical requirements. These instruments typically employ preloaded needle-suture configurations coupled with mechanized deployment systems that substantially reduce manual intervention. The control architecture generally incorporates regulated activation mechanisms governing penetration parameters, stitch interval consistency, and knot formation sequences, thereby ensuring standardization across the closure procedure.
Contemporary devices incorporate refined features such as articulating components enabling enhanced anatomical access, adjustable tension regulation systems accommodating diverse tissue characteristics, and ergonomically optimized designs mitigating operator fatigue during extended procedures. Select advanced platforms demonstrate compatibility with robotic surgical systems, thereby extending their applicability to increasingly complex operative scenarios.
Market Expansion Analysis
The global market for automated suturing technology exhibits robust growth patterns attributable to multiple converging factors. Primary drivers include escalating surgical volumes associated with chronic disease prevalence, demographic shifts toward aging populations requiring increased surgical interventions, and accelerating adoption of minimally invasive procedural approaches. Concurrently, documented shortfalls in trained surgical personnel across numerous healthcare systems have intensified demand for technologies capable of standardizing procedural quality independent of individual operator proficiency levels.
Healthcare institutions are implementing these technologies strategically to enhance operational efficiency, reduce procedure times, and minimize outcome variability. The technology addresses practical concerns regarding performance sustainability during prolonged surgical procedures, maintaining consistent suture quality irrespective of procedure duration or complexity.

Integration Considerations for Automated Suturing Devices Medical Devices
Automated Suturing Devices Medical devices are being developed with explicit consideration for surgical ecosystem compatibility. This interoperability substantially enhances their clinical utility across diverse procedural applications, spanning cardiovascular, thoracic, gastrointestinal, and gynecological surgical specialties. Integration with advanced imaging technologies and intraoperative navigation systems enables continuous procedural visualization during suturing activities, meaningfully enhancing both precision and safety parameters.
